Output ec4a20b412ba15038926e84abc6196cb38af9d62fae116396aa1ad21559bdf8d:17

value
810136
script pubkey
OP_0 OP_PUSHBYTES_20 7d85630cd4df5f57e68a8a361686151fa1bf4141
address
bc1q0kzkxrx5ma040e523gmpdps4r7sm7s2pmh3hfq
transaction
ec4a20b412ba15038926e84abc6196cb38af9d62fae116396aa1ad21559bdf8d
spent
true